The LiLi PC-A71F is also a pretty good full tower. The all Alu. construction makes it corrosive resistant and a seemingly better buy. Been using a PC-A71F over a year and I can vouch for it. :)

Its better than that plastic can that's for sure :p. Besides I own a A70f and seen few antec 1200 being used/assembled. The thumbscrews on my lian li started to corrode and the point chipped off a bit. I really don't like the thumbscrew for securing the mobo on the case.

I prefer steel cases in the long run. Wouldn't really consider side window being an advantage- some like, others hate it (especially with the blue LED lights).
